Yucatán

Peninsula in Central America, divided among Mexico, Belize, and Guatemala; area 180,000 sq km/70,000 sq mi. Tropical crops are grown. It is inhabited by Maya Indians and contains the remains of their civilization.

There are ruins at Chichén Itzá and Uxmal. The Mexican state of Yucatán has an area of 39,340 sq km/15,189 sq mi, and a population (1990) of 1,362,900. Its capital is Mérida.

Yucatán

State of southeastern Mexico; area 39,340 sq km/15,189 sq mi; population (2000 est) 1,655,700. It lies in the northern part of the Yucatán peninsula, though the whole peninsula, including the states of Quintana Roo and Campeche, is also often called by this name. The capital is Merida. Tropical forests cover about a third of the area and there is savannah grassland in the drier northwestern part. Industries include fishing, sea salt, textiles, tobacco, and brewing, while the numerous Mayan ruins, including Chichén Itzá and Uxmal, are an attraction for tourism.
